My friend and I were driving down Cty Rd 8 near Bobcaygeon and we drove by a farm with the name "Pratt" on the mailbox. We thought that "Pratt" sounded like a real good Country name, so I wrote this song with Pratt in mind!

Rick Ivanoff Selwyn, Ontario

Rick is a published songwriter and music composer who writes catchy hooks and melodies in the styles of Pop, Country and Soft Rock. He has performed live on Breakfast Television in Toronto, Global News at Noon, as well as in music videos shown on CMT.
